Pinta-alasuhde is a Finnish term that translates to "surface area to volume ratio." It is a fundamental concept in science and engineering that describes the relationship between the surface area of an object and its volume. This ratio is important because it influences how quickly an object exchanges matter and energy with its surroundings. For instance, a smaller object with a larger pinta-alasuhde will cool down faster than a larger object with a smaller pinta-alasuhde, assuming they are made of the same material and are at the same initial temperature.
